We estimate that The Kingdom of Loathing has currently around 800 players daily.

The Kingdom of Loathing is a long-running indie web-based RPG known for its humor. Released in 2003 and developed by Asymmetric Publications, it maintains a niche but loyal player base. It does not have the visibility or support of major MMOs, but its community-driven events and quirky appeal have kept a small, dedicated group of daily players active over the years, despite its age.

We estimate that iRacing has currently around 12k players daily.

iRacing is a long-running online racing simulator with a dedicated, niche player base. Despite being released in 2008, it remains popular among motorsport enthusiasts due to its realism, ongoing content updates, and competitive scene. However, as a subscription-based simulator focused on serious players rather than mass-market appeal, daily active users are relatively modest compared to mainstream games.
